A Flood Warning was issued for Groundwater flooding in the Bourne Valley - The Winterbournes in Hampshire, Wiltshire on 23rd March 2026. Affected watercourses included the Groundwater.
During this event, FloodRadar monitoring gauges recorded notable rises. The Groundwater Level at Odstock rose 0.35m, peaking at 57.73m, while the Groundwater Level at Stoford Cross climbed 0.34m.
Environment Agency advice issued
High groundwater levels are causing flooding. Groundwater levels in Salisbury Plain are high but slowly falling. Areas that could be affected include: Winterbourne Gunner, Winterbourne Dauntsey, Winterbourne Earls and Laverstock . The groundwater level at the Clarendon borehole is at 70.69m, and remains reactive to further rainfall. High groundwater levels will influence the level of the River Bourne as well, increasing the risk of fluvial flooding.
